Return To Play & Covid 19 Guidelines

According to the latest announcement - Adult outdoor training in groups of up to 15 can resume on
10th May, and all club matches can resume on 7th June - see links

The GAA, LGFA and Camogie Association have partnered to provide a Covid-19 Club Education Programme to help those involved in Clubs return safely to Gaelic Games activities. 

This programme aims to protect the health and welfare of all those involved in Gaelic Games and minimise the risk of transmission of Covid-19 in local communities. 

It complements information, advice and support available to Clubs through County Committees and Provincial Councils.
